Locking Tab Used in locations all over the engine and transaxle of almost all Porsche models. This locking tab is used to retain the oil pump and intermediate shaft bolts on 911 and 930 models inside the crankcase, camshaft bolts on the 356 and 912 models, and also used to retain the main transaxle bearings to the intermediate plate in the 901, 902 and 911 transaxles.
